DESCRIPTION: Black Sabbath - Paranoid. 1st UK vinyl pressing with 1Y1 420 12 /2Y1 420 12 matrix, large swirl label, matt gate fold sleeve with no Big Bear credit and plain white inner. Please bear in mind you may get a touch of background sound, even if its just on intros and between the tracks on 30-40 year old vinyl records!! :: MINT: The record itself is in brand new condition with no surface mark or deterioration in the sound quality. The cover and any extra items such as the lyric sheet, booklet or poster are in perfect condition. EXCELLENT: The record shows some signs of having been played, but there is very little lessening in the sound quality. The cover and packaging might have slight wear and/or creasing. VERY GOOD: The record has obviously been played many times, but displays no major deterioration in sound quality, despite noticeable surface marks and the occasional light scratch. Normal wear and tear on the cover, or extra items, without any major defects, is acceptable. GOOD: The record has been played so much that the sound has noticably deteriorated, perhaps with some distortion and mild scratches. The cover and contents suffer from folding,scuffing of edges, spine splits, discoloration etc. I will at times use a + or - to indicate when a record falls between the grades.
